You are really weak to just about any form of sweeper Rotom. Most versions have both Thunderbolt and Shadow Ball. Between those two, Rotom-A does good damage to everyone on your team, and hits half super-effectively. The most common forme, Rotom-H generally carries Overheat, which will easily take down Jirachi. The only thing you have against Rotom-A is Hitmontop, who is very easily taken out by Scizor, and many other things.

Really I don't think you need spin-support that much. There's something else I'm going to suggest. Charizard doesn't seem to be doing anything. Fire/Grass can't touch a single Dragon-type outside of Flygon. With Salamence and Latias being all over the current metagame, your sweep will very often be ruined. Besides. You need two turns for setup. One for Sunny Day, and one to start subbing. Especially without Heat Rock, your sun won't last long. That is why only 1 sun-user is bad without others to benefit. Charizard, with terrible typing, let alon 4X stealth rock weakness, is just not fit for OU play.

Another weakness I see is to DD Gyarados with Stone Edge, which is very common. Again, you have one possible counter in Dusknoir, but he can't take 2 +1 Waterfalls. I would suggest, to cover these weaknesses, your own Scarf Latias in place of Charizard.

For Lucario, he is much more prone to a sweep than Machamp, and is much less susceptible to Bullet Punch from Scizor. Lucario though is again weak to Rotom-H. Machamp, however is not. He is able to stand up to Rotom's attacks with better overall defenses, and hit back with Payback. Dynamic Punch hurst everything but Ghost types, because, even if they resist it, they become confused. The bonus is with Sleeptalk. Machamp becomes a nice status absorber, and can also pad DP's PP with Sleeptalk.
